Life's Too Short
A few weeks ago we were visiting my mom for a few days at her house, in the Pocono Mountains.
We went to this amazing little secluded spot in the forest to do a little hiking.
When we were done we met my mother down by a stream to collect our things.
My mother was standing in the stream. When Willa saw her she started pointing and flailing her arms indicating that she wanted to go in the stream too.
We didn't have a bathing suit for her with us. Nor did we have any sandals.
We decided that life is too short, so we let her just walk into the stream with her shoes and clothes on.
She just walked in with no fear and started splashing around.
It was one of those moments as a parent that I will always cherish.
It was one of those moments that I remind myself of when times are tough.
It was one of those moments that makes it all worthwhile.
